Развертывание монорепозитория в Heroku, Node.JS, Angular 9. Heroku CLI - PullRequest
0 голосов
/ 10 июля 2020

Небольшая проблема с Heroku. Я всегда загружал файлы в один каталог, но на этот раз я хотел, чтобы моя структура папок была немного более хорошо структурированной. Проблема в том, что я не могу загрузить в Heroku вот так.

У меня есть каталог, содержащий папку под названием «client», в которой находится мое приложение angular 9, и у меня есть папка под названием «middle-tier» ", содержащий node.js серверное приложение.

Я не могу понять, как сделать sh это и позволить ему работать. Приложение узла обслуживает приложение angular.

Все работает локально Я просто не знаю, как сделать это sh до серверов Heroku.

См. Приложенные скриншоты структуры.

enter image description here

enter image description here

enter image description here

Below is the error message I'm getting. Which I tried to fix by running git init again in the root of the structure. And then running the command to have a node.js build pack. Which was to no avail this also did not work and produced the same problem.

введите описание изображения здесь

Я попытался включить как можно больше подробностей, но если есть что-нибудь еще, пожалуйста, дайте мне знать. Я потратил довольно много времени на создание своего приложения и очень хочу его развернуть!

Спасибо за ваше время, ребята!

1 Ответ

0 голосов
/ 10 августа 2020

Короче говоря, с многочисленными обсуждениями с линией поддержки Heroku в настоящий момент невозможно загрузить монорепозиторий в один экземпляр Heroku.

...